From bf7ec5fd27aac53760f699cb346a99b5503514c5 Mon Sep 17 00:00:00 2001 From: ZCShou <72115@163.com> Date: Thu, 2 Sep 2021 08:32:17 +0800 Subject: [PATCH] =?UTF-8?q?=E6=9B=B4=E6=96=B0=E4=BA=86=20Gradle=20?= =?UTF-8?q?=E6=8F=92=E4=BB=B6=E4=B8=BA=207.0.2=EF=BC=8C=E5=90=8C=E6=97=B6?= =?UTF-8?q?=E7=94=B1=E4=BA=8E=20Aliyun=20=E8=BF=98=E6=B2=A1=E6=9B=B4?= =?UTF-8?q?=E6=96=B0=E5=AF=B9=E5=BA=94=E7=9A=84=E6=8F=92=E4=BB=B6=EF=BC=8C?= =?UTF-8?q?=E6=9A=82=E6=97=B6=E6=9B=BF=E6=8D=A2=E4=B8=BA=20Google=20?= =?UTF-8?q?=E4=BB=93=E5=BA=93?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../java/com/zcshou/gogogo/MainActivity.java | 6 +-- build.gradle | 37 +++++++++++-------- 2 files changed, 24 insertions(+), 19 deletions(-) diff --git a/app/src/main/java/com/zcshou/gogogo/MainActivity.java b/app/src/main/java/com/zcshou/gogogo/MainActivity.java index b2e9a96..7970d00 100644 --- a/app/src/main/java/com/zcshou/gogogo/MainActivity.java +++ b/app/src/main/java/com/zcshou/gogogo/MainActivity.java @@ -372,10 +372,10 @@ public class MainActivity extends BaseActivity } }); - // 搜索框的清除按钮 - ImageView closeButton = (ImageView)searchView.findViewById(R.id.search_close_btn); + // 搜索框的清除按钮(该按钮属于安卓系统图标) + ImageView closeButton = (ImageView)searchView.findViewById(androidx.appcompat.R.id.search_close_btn); closeButton.setOnClickListener(v -> { - EditText et = (EditText) findViewById(R.id.search_src_text); + EditText et = (EditText) findViewById(androidx.appcompat.R.id.search_src_text); et.setText(""); searchView.setQuery("", false); mSearchLayout.setVisibility(View.INVISIBLE); diff --git a/build.gradle b/build.gradle index 13dca5c..e026008 100644 --- a/build.gradle +++ b/build.gradle @@ -3,15 +3,17 @@ buildscript { repositories { - maven { - url 'https://maven.aliyun.com/repository/jcenter' - } - maven { - url 'https://maven.aliyun.com/repository/google' - } +// maven { +// url 'https://maven.aliyun.com/repository/jcenter' +// } +// maven { +// url 'https://maven.aliyun.com/repository/google' +// } + google() + mavenCentral() } dependencies { - classpath 'com.android.tools.build:gradle:7.0.1' + classpath 'com.android.tools.build:gradle:7.0.2' // NOTE: Do not place your application dependencies here; they belong @@ -21,15 +23,18 @@ buildscript { allprojects { repositories { - maven { - url 'https://maven.aliyun.com/repository/jcenter' - } - maven { - url 'https://maven.aliyun.com/repository/central' - } - maven { - url 'https://maven.aliyun.com/repository/google' - } +// maven { +// url 'https://maven.aliyun.com/repository/jcenter' +// } +// maven { +// url 'https://maven.aliyun.com/repository/central' +// } +// maven { +// url 'https://maven.aliyun.com/repository/google' +// } + google() + mavenCentral() + } gradle.projectsEvaluated { tasks.withType(JavaCompile) { // 用于显示过时 API 的详细信息